Waterborne Disease Researcher: These professionals are responsible for conducting research, analyzing data, and developing strategies to prevent and control waterborne diseases. They collaborate with healthcare providers, government agencies, and other stakeholders to ensure the safety and health of communities. 2. Data Analyst: Data analysts in this sector collect, process, and interpret data on waterborne diseases to inform decision-making, allocate resources, and develop policies. They apply statistical and analytical techniques to identify trends and patterns in the data. 3. Public Health Specialist: Public health specialists work to protect and improve community health by implementing health promotion strategies and disease prevention programmes. They address waterborne diseases and related health issues at the population level. 4. GIS Specialist: Geographic Information Systems (GIS) specialists use spatial data to analyse and visualise the distribution of waterborne diseases. They create maps, perform spatial analysis, and develop GIS-based applications to support disease surveillance, outbreak response, and policy development. 5. Laboratory Technician: Laboratory technicians perform tests, analyse samples, and maintain equipment to support waterborne disease research. They collaborate with researchers and other professionals to ensure accurate and reliable test results.
